hi,
just wondering on my radiator right next to the drain plug there is a little nipple that sticks out on bottom of radiator is there supposed to be a hose hooked up to it>? I got mine back and it doesnt have any hose hooked up to it and its leaking.. Any pictures would be nice. Its located near the passenger side wheel.. Please let me know what y ou guys think

that little nipple is where the coolant drains from...usually there is a 1 to 1 1/2 inch rubber hose to help it drain down better...you just stick a bucket underneath and loosen the drain bolt
if it is leaking then your drain bolt is no longer holding the seal (that is if you have it tightened)...you will need to score a new one but i don't know where from..maybe just score a new or used radiator in better condition
